Cryptocurrency Boom and the Rise in Mining
Cryptocurrency mining requires enormous computational power, especially from specialized hardware. GPU Virtual Private Servers (VPS) offer a cost-effective, scalable solution for increasing performance and reducing costs using virtualized GPUs hosted in data centers. This article explores how GPU VPS optimizes crypto-mining operations.
At Seimaxim, we offer GPU servers featuring top-tier NVIDIA Ampere A100, RTX A6000 ADA, GeForce RTX 3090, and GeForce RTX 1080Ti cards. Additionally, we provide both Linux and Windows VPS options to cater to a wide range of computing needs.
The past decade has seen the rise in popularity of cryptocurrencies such as Bitcoin, Ethereum, and Litecoin. This digital gold rush has spawned a parallel phenomenon: cryptocurrency mining.
Mining is a challenging process that verifies and stores transactions on the blockchain network, the distributed ledger that underlies cryptocurrencies. Cryptocurrency miners actively earn new coins in exchange for contributing their computing power. As cryptocurrencies have grown in value, so has the competition to mine them, adding to the thrill and motivation.
What is Crypto Mining
Crypto mining is the process of using computational power to validate cryptocurrency transactions and secure the blockchain network.
Blockchain — which is that Digital Ledger that records every currency transaction transparently.
Proof of Work (PoW): Most common mining mechanism. Miners solve complex mathematical problems for competition. The first miner to solve the puzzle, validate a block of transactions (adding it to the blockchain), and is rewarded with earning cryptocurrency.
Importance of Optimization in Crypto Mining
The key to profitability in crypto mining is optimization here’s why:
Miners join the network: The more miners there are on the network, the higher the mining difficulty.
Energy Consumption: Mining is a resource-intensive process. Optimizing hardware and software reduces energy use and keeps costs down.
Understanding GPU VPS for Crypto Mining
Despite being effective in the early days of cryptocurrencies, traditional CPU mining has become increasingly less efficient. This explores why GPU offers an attractive alternative for VPS miners. Here are some crucial points to consider:
Limitations of CPUs
Central processing units (CPUs) are general-purpose processors that can handle various tasks. However, they need to be optimized for the repetitive mathematical calculations involved in cryptocurrency mining.
The power of GPUs
Graphics processing units (GPUs) are specialized processors designed for intensive graphical computation. Their architecture makes them significantly faster and more efficient for mining algorithms than CPUs, providing confidence and reassurance to miners.
Virtual Private Servers (VPS)
A VPS provides a dedicated slice of a physical server, offering users more control and resources than shared hosting.
Miners can create a high-performance mining environment by combining GPUs’ power with VPS’s flexibility.
What is GPU VPS
A GPU VPS, or Virtual Private Server with Graphics Processing Unit, is a type of hosting service that combines the benefits of both VPS and GPU technology.
VPS
Imagine a physical server is cut into multiple virtual sections. Each VPS acts like a dedicated server for the user, offering more control and resources than shared hosting. You get your operating system, storage, CPU, and memory allocation.
GPU
A GPU is a specialized processor that handles intensive graphical computations. Unlike CPUs with a few cores optimized for general tasks, GPUs have multiple cores suited explicitly for parallel processing, making them significantly faster for specialized tasks such as video editing and, cryptocurrency mining.
A GPU VPS is a virtual server that includes a dedicated graphics card. It offers GPU processing power with VPS control and flexibility.
Difference Between VPS and GPU VPS
Traditional VPS (Virtual Private Server) and GPU VPS (Graphics Processing Unit VPS) are both virtualized environments that offer dedicated resources on a shared server. However, they differ in terms of processing power.
Old-school VPS: The CPU is the workhorse of the system. They are well suited for everyday computing tasks but can do poorly on workloads that deal with a lot of data processing such as video editing, scientific simulations, or machine learning.
GPU VPS: Contains an encrypted graphics processing unit (GPU) with the aid of the central processing unit. Because GPUs are engineered to perform memory-intensive, parallel calculations, the workloads that involve high-quality visualization or large amounts of data can be finished with GPU card in a much faster way.
Feature | Traditional VPS | GPU VPS |
Processing power | CPU | CPU+GPU |
Strengths | Inexpensive, general use case oriented | Great for data processing, video editing, machine learning, etc. |
Weaknesses | Bad for heavy graphics / computation tasks | More expensive than traditional VPS |
In other words, a traditional VPS is an all-around athlete, while a GPU VPS is a more specialized athlete with some areas of expertise. A conventional VPS could be suitable if you are looking for the server to just do basic tasks i.e. web hosting or email. On the other hand, for more number crunching / graphical-processing heavy tasks, you should opt for a GPU VPS.
Benefits of GPU VPS for Mining
Hash Rate Increase
The main mining task is to solve complex mathematical puzzles. GPUs excel at this due to their parallel processing architecture, which significantly increases your hash rate (computing power) compared to CPU mining. This translates to finding more coins and potentially higher profits.
Scalability
With a GPU VPS, you are not limited to the processing power of a single device. Many providers offer VPS plans with varying levels of GPU resources. You can quickly scale up or down your mining operation by upgrading or downgrading your VPS plan.
Cost Effectiveness
A GPU VPS offers a more cost-effective solution than purchasing and maintaining GPU hardware. You avoid the initial hardware and ongoing maintenance costs of running your mining rig.
Flexibility and Control
A GPU VPS gives you more control over your mining environment than cloud mining services. You can install your favorite mining software and customize the mining configuration.
Less Downtime
Reliable hosting providers offer robust infrastructure with measures to ensure server uptime. This minimizes the risk of downtime for your mining operations, keeping you in the game.
Remote Management and Uptime
GPU VPS allows you to remotely manage your mining operation from any device with an internet connection. This eliminates the requirement for a human presence at the mining location and enables for simple monitoring and troubleshooting.
Advantage | Description |
Dedicated Processing Power | Access powerful GPUs for significantly higher hash rates than CPUs. |
Scalability and flexibility | Easily add or remove resources as needed to adjust your mining operation. |
Cost-effectiveness | Eliminates the hardware purchase, maintenance and electricity costs associated with physical mining rigs. |
Remote management and uptime | Manage your mining operation remotely and take advantage of the high uptime guarantees offered by VPS providers. |
Understanding Profitability Factors for Crypto Mining
Coin Selection and Algorithm Compatibility with GPUs
Coin Selection: Different cryptocurrencies employ various mining algorithms. Some algorithms, such as Bitcoin’s SHA-256, are unsuitable for GPUs. Determine which coins are best suited for GPU mining based on profitability, market capitalization, and algorithm compatibility characteristics.
Algorithm Compatibility: GPUs thrive in specific algorithms. Choose coins with algorithms that complement your GPU’s strengths for the best performance.
At Seimaxim, we offer GPU servers featuring top-tier NVIDIA Ampere A100, RTX A6000 ADA, GeForce RTX 3090, and GeForce RTX 1080Ti cards. Additionally, we provide both Linux and Windows VPS options to cater to a wide range of computing needs.
Mining Pool
It is a collaboration between miners who combine their computing power to solve the complex puzzles required to mine crypto. Instead of each miner working alone with a low chance of success, the pool works together. When a pool solves a puzzle and unlocks a block, the reward is divided among the miners according to the amount of their contribution.
This benefits miners in two ways:
- Higher Chances of Success: By pooling resources, a pool has a much better chance of solving puzzles and earning rewards than solo miners.
- High Expected Earnings: Even if a miner doesn’t solve a puzzle themselves, they will still receive a share of the rewards based on their contribution to the pool’s overall effort.
Mining Pool Efficiency and Network Hashrate
Mining Pool Efficiency: Joining a mining pool allows you to share your processing power with others and significantly boosts your chances of receiving rewards. Investigating various mining pools and choosing those with reasonable costs and a strong reputation can increase your rewards and profitability, providing a solid motivation for your mining endeavors.
Network Hashrate: The total computing power on the network determines the mining difficulty. Higher hashrates make it harder to solve blocks and gain rewards. Monitor the hashrate of your preferred coin to decide on its future profitability.
Electricity Rates and VPS Pricing
Electricity costs: Crypto mining can be energy intensive, and the cost of power can significantly impact your profitability. If you use GPU VPS, it’s crucial to consider the VPS electricity charges. Be mindful of your expenses and consider looking for locations with lower electricity bills or exploring renewable energy options to optimize your mining profitability.
VPS Pricing: Compare pricing structures of different GPU VPS providers. Consider factors such as processing power involved, bandwidth, and any additional fees associated with mining.
By considering these factors, you can optimize your crypto mining operation for maximum profit.
Factor | Description |
Coin selection and algorithm compatibility | Choose a coin suitable for GPU mining with compatible algorithms for best performance. |
Mining pool performance and network hashrate | Join efficient mining pools and consider network hashrate to estimate potential profits. |
Electricity costs and VPS pricing | Factor in electricity costs and VPS pricing structures, including processing power, bandwidth, and fees specific to mining. |
Selecting the Right VPS Provider and Specifications
Research VPS providers
Look for providers offering GPU VPS specifically for mining. Consider factors such as
Supported GPUs: Ensure the VPS supports appropriate and powerful GPUs such as the Nvidia GeForce RTX 30 series or the AMD Radeon RX 6000 series.
Pricing: Compare pricing structures depending on processing power, bandwidth, and mining-related expenses.
Location: If you’re concerned about electricity expenses, look into providers in lower-cost areas.
Reputation: Look into the provider’s dependability, uptime promises, and customer support for miners.
Select the Right Specifications
Once you’ve discovered acceptable providers, consider your needs and budget.
The number of GPUs you need depends on your budget and mining objectives. Consider starting with a single GPU and scaling up if it is ensured.
Processing Power and Memory: More processing power and memory on the GPU result in higher hash rates.
Storage and RAM: While not required for mining, ensure enough storage for the mining program and a fair amount of RAM for seamless operation.
Installing and Configuring Mining Software
Operating System: Most VPS providers give a variety of pre-installed operating systems. Linux versions such as Ubuntu and CentOS are popular mining platforms due to their customizability and ease of usage.
Mining Software Selection: Explore the wide range of mining software options, each designed to be compatible with specific coins and operating systems. Popular choices include CGMiner, Claymore’s Dual Miner, and PhoenixMiner, each with its unique features and benefits.
Software Installation: The installation process varies according to the software. You may need to download and compile the software from source code or utilize a package manager on your VPS.
Optimizing Performance for Maximum Hash Rate
Overclocking (Optional): Overclocking your GPU can boost hashrate, but use it cautiously. Overclocking can cause excessive heat and potentially harm your hardware. Look for safe overclocking settings for your specific GPU model.
Driver Updates: Ensure you have loaded the most recent GPU drivers for peak performance and compatibility with mining software.
Monitoring and adjustments: Regularly monitor the performance of your mining operation using the software’s interface or command-line tools. Fine-tune your settings to maximize hashrate while keeping temperatures and power consumption within acceptable ranges.
Step | Description |
Select the provider and specifications | Research providers offering GPU VPS with compatible GPUs, consider pricing, location and reputation. |
Install and configure mining software | Choose compatible software, install it on your VPS, and configure it with pool information and wallet addresses. |
Optimize Performance for Hashrate | Consider optional overclocking (with caution), update GPU drivers, and monitor performance for adjustments. |
Security Considerations in Crypto Mining with GPU VPS
Secure Passwords and Updates
- Create secure passwords for your VPS login and utilize two-factor authentication (2FA).
- Update your VPS operating system, mining software, and GPU drivers to address security issues.
Firewalls and Security Monitoring
- Configure firewalls so that only authorized sources can access your VPS.
- Consider employing intrusion detection/prevention systems (IDS/IPS) to detect unusual activities.
Beware of Social Engineering Attacks!
Do not click on strange links or download attachments from unknown senders, particularly those claiming to be from mining pools or wallet providers.
Secure remote access
- If you’re using remote access methods like SSH, utilize robust encryption and avoid connecting via public Wi-Fi.
- Consider employing a VPN as an additional layer of security
Secure Wallet Management and Coin Storag
Choose a reputable wallet
Choose a well-established and secure wallet to store your mined cryptocurrency.
- Hardware wallets, such as Ledger or Trezor, offer the most security but require a separate purchase.
- Software wallets can be convenient, but make sure they are reputable and have a good security track record.
Wallet Backup
Always backup your wallet securely. In case of hardware failure or damage, you can recover your funds using your backup.
Important: Please do not share your wallet backup passphrase or private key with anyone.
Minimize coins on VPS
Keep only the minimum amount of cryptocurrency necessary for mining operations on your VPS.
Store most of your coins in your secure wallet.
Is GPU VPS Mining Profitable?
Whether GPU VPS mining is viable depends on various aspects, including the present market condition.
Current market conditions and coin profitability
The volatility of the Cryptocurrency Market: Cryptocurrency prices are highly volatile. A cryptocurrency that seems profitable to mine at a given moment may lose its profitability if its price dips.
Mining Difficulty: As more miners join a network, the mining difficulty rises. This makes it more challenging to receive awards, potentially limiting profitability.
Coin Selection: Select currencies that are ideal for GPU mining and balance hashrate and current market value well.
Evaluating profitability
Mining profitability calculators: Use online calculators (https://whattomine.com/) to calculate possible earnings based on your preferred coin, GPU, electricity expenses, and current network hashrate.
Factor in all costs: Ensure a comprehensive evaluation of profitability by considering not just the obvious costs like VPS leasing fees, electricity costs, and prospective pool fees, but also any potential software licensing costs. This thorough approach will give you a more accurate picture of your potential earnings.
Long-term Viability and Potential Risks
Technological Advancements: Developing more efficient ASIC miners tailored to specific algorithms may make GPU mining less economical for those coins.
Regulation and Environmental worries: Government regulations and growing environmental worries about energy use may impact the future of bitcoin mining.
Overall
GPU VPS mining has the potential to be profitable, but it takes careful planning, constant monitoring, and adapting to changing market conditions.
Here are some additional points to consider:
Start small: It is wise to start a small-scale operation to test the waters and gain experience before making a huge investment.
Focus on performance: Optimize your setup for maximum hashrate while controlling power consumption.
Stay Informed: Constantly research market trends, coin profitability, and potential risks to make informed decisions.
Reinforce the understanding that cryptocurrency mining is not a guaranteed path to wealth. It is essential to be aware of the inherent risks and the need for ongoing efforts to remain profitable. Make sure you fully understand these risks before investing and never invest more than you can afford to lose.
Aspect | Best Practices |
VPS access | Strong passwords, 2FA, keep OS, software and drivers updated. |
Network Security | Avoid firewalls, intrusion detection/prevention, suspicious links/attachments. |
Remote Access | Secure Protocol (SSH), avoid public Wi-Fi, consider a VPN. |
Wallet Management | Known wallets (hardware or software), secure backups (never share private keys). |
Coin Storage | Minimize coins on VPS and save mostly in secure wallets. |
Conclusion: Making an informed decision on GPU VPS mining
While the potential profits of cryptocurrency mining are appealing, entering this field demands a careful strategy. GPU VPS provides a tempting option by allowing access to powerful graphics cards without the need to manage real hardware.
Weighing the Benefits and Challenges
GPU VPS mining offers prospective benefits such as dedicated processing power, scalability, and remote management. However, several problems must be considered.
Benefit | Challenge |
Dedicated GPU processing power | Lower profits than specialized ASIC miners. |
Scalability and flexibility | Constant monitoring and adjustments are required to maintain profitability. |
Cost-effectiveness (compared to physical rigs) | Fluctuations in the cryptocurrency market and difficulty in mining can affect profitability. |
Remote management and uptime | Dependence on reliable VPS providers and potential limitations on resource control. |
Alternatives to consider
- Cloud Mining: Renting mining hash power from cloud providers reduces the need for hardware administration, but it also provides less control and lower profits.
- Physical Rigs: Building or purchasing dedicated mining rigs provides maximum control, but they require a significant initial investment, continuing maintenance, and high electricity expenses.
Making an informed decision
Before choosing a mining method, consider your risk tolerance, money, and technical expertise. Here are some methods to make an informed selection.
Research: Improve your grasp of Bitcoin mining, GPU compatibility with various coins, and market trends.
Cost Analysis: Use mining calculators to assess the possible income for GPU VPS mining based on your selected coin and current market conditions. Consider all expenditures, including VPS fees, electricity, and pool charges.
Compare alternatives: Investigate cloud mining services and physical rig solutions to better understand their benefits and drawbacks compared to GPU VPS mining.
Start small: If you decide to pursue GPU VPS mining, consider starting with a small operation to test the waters and acquire expertise before making a significant investment.
At Seimaxim, we offer GPU servers featuring top-tier NVIDIA Ampere A100, RTX A6000 ADA, GeForce RTX 3090, and GeForce RTX 1080Ti cards. Additionally, we provide both Linux and Windows VPS options to cater to a wide range of computing needs.